Skip to main content

2,800 Used BMW 1 Series cars for sale

BMW 1 Series2022 - M135i xDrive 5dr Step Auto

2022 - M135i xDrive 5dr Step Auto37

£26,199

Finance available £552 pm

  • 2L
  • 27.3K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Motorpoint Newport

01633493027 *

BMW 1 Series2023 - 118i [136] M Sport 5dr Step Auto [LCP]

2023 - 118i [136] M Sport 5dr Step Auto [LCP]38

Low Mileage

£24,995

Finance available £493 pm

  • 1.5L
  • 10.0K

    Miles
  • Petrol
  • Semi Auto
  • Hatchback

Quest Motor Group

01376312247 *

BMW 1 Series2014 (64) - 2.0 116D SPORT 5DR Manual

2014 (64) - 2.0 116D SPORT 5DR Manual34

Low Mileage

£6,495

Finance available £123 pm

  • 2L
  • 59.0K

    Miles
  • Diesel
  • Manual
  • Hatchback

Evoque Motors

01254445630 *

4.1/5 Stars

BMW 1 Series2020 - M135i xDrive 5dr Step Auto

2020 - M135i xDrive 5dr Step Auto36

£21,739

Finance available £473 pm

  • 2L
  • 52.4K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Carbase - Bristol

01172331396 *

4.4/5 Stars

BMW 1 Series2024 - 116d M Sport 5dr Step Auto [Live Cockpit Pro]

2024 - 116d M Sport 5dr Step Auto [Live Cockpit Pro]19

£23,998

  • 1.5L
  • 26.9K

    Miles
  • Diesel
  • Automatic
  • Hatchback

Arnold Clark Irvine BMW

01294440528 *

4.7/5 Stars

BMW 1 Series2008 (08) - 1.6 116i ES Euro 4 5dr

2008 (08) - 1.6 116i ES Euro 4 5dr18

Low Mileage

£795

  • 1.6L
  • 81.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Melton Car Sales

01664492035 *

BMW 1 Series2013 (63) - 1.6 118i M Sport Euro 6 (s/s) 5dr

2013 (63) - 1.6 118i M Sport Euro 6 (s/s) 5dr100

Reduced

£4,400

Finance available £76 pm

  • 1.6L
  • 123.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

BMW 1 Series2018 (18) - 116d Sport 5dr [Nav/Servotronic] Step Auto

2018 (18) - 116d Sport 5dr [Nav/Servotronic] Step Auto19

Low Mileage

£6,999

Finance available £134 pm

  • 1.5L
  • 46.0K

    Miles
  • Diesel
  • Semi Auto
  • Hatchback

Harkis LTD

01782432983 *

BMW 1 Series2012 (62) - 120d Sport 5dr

2012 (62) - 120d Sport 5dr22

£3,695

Finance available £60 pm

  • 2L
  • 109.0K

    Miles
  • Diesel
  • Manual
  • Hatchback

MOSS NOOK CAR SALES LTD

01513050141 *

BMW 1 Series2017 (17) - 2.0 120i Sport Euro 6 (s/s) 5dr

2017 (17) - 2.0 120i Sport Euro 6 (s/s) 5dr19

Low Mileage

£11,700

Finance available £239 pm

  • 2L
  • 35.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Canvey Chariots Car Centre

01268988070 *

4.7/5 Stars

BMW 1 Series2012 (12) - 1.6 116i SE Euro 5 (s/s) 5dr

2012 (12) - 1.6 116i SE Euro 5 (s/s) 5dr50

Low Mileage

£3,999

Finance available £67 pm

  • 1.6L
  • 105.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

RP Logistic Services Ltd

02038895518 *

BMW 1 Series2020 - 116d M Sport 5dr Step Auto

2020 - 116d M Sport 5dr Step Auto1

Low Mileage

£20,295

Finance available £396 pm

  • 1.5L
  • 33.0K

    Miles
  • Diesel
  • Automatic
  • Hatchback

David Hayton Ltd (Autostore Penrith)

01768800651 *

BMW 1 Series2020 (69) - 1.5 118i M Sport DCT Euro 6 (s/s) 5dr

2020 (69) - 1.5 118i M Sport DCT Euro 6 (s/s) 5dr50

Low Mileage

£19,975

Finance available £398 pm

  • 1.5L
  • 16.8K

    Miles
  • Petrol
  • Automatic
  • Hatchback

The Car Co

01616945324 *

4.7/5 Stars

BMW 1 Series2016 - 118i SPORT 5-Door

2016 - 118i SPORT 5-Door38

Low Mileage

£9,995

Finance available £201 pm

  • 1.5L
  • 33.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

A R Used Cars Ltd

01280730307 *

BMW 1 Series2006 (56) - 1.6 116i SE Euro 4 5dr

2006 (56) - 1.6 116i SE Euro 4 5dr7

Low Mileage

£2,000

  • 1.6L
  • 109.6K

    Miles
  • Petrol
  • Manual
  • Hatchback

Trent Autos Ltd

01156976375 *

BMW 1 Series2023 - 118i [136] M Sport 5dr Step Auto [LCP]

2023 - 118i [136] M Sport 5dr Step Auto [LCP]39

Low Mileage

£22,246

  • 1.5L
  • 13.9K

    Miles
  • Petrol
  • Semi Auto
  • Hatchback

Marshall BMW Hampshire

01256268420 *

BMW 1 Series2021 (71) - 1.5 118i Sport (LCP) Euro 6 (s/s) 5dr

2021 (71) - 1.5 118i Sport (LCP) Euro 6 (s/s) 5dr48

Low Mileage

£17,200

Finance available £362 pm

  • 1.5L
  • 22.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Car Planet Watford

01923927636 *

4.5/5 Stars

BMW 1 Series2016 - 1.5 118i M Sport 5-Door

2016 - 1.5 118i M Sport 5-Door17

£7,495

Finance available £145 pm

  • 1.5L
  • 103.0K

    Miles
  • Petrol
  • Manual
  • Hatchback

Alecocarco

01472404033 *

BMW 1 Series2024 - M135 xDrive 5dr Step Auto [Tech+/Pro Pack]

2024 - M135 xDrive 5dr Step Auto [Tech+/Pro Pack]39

£41,990

  • 2L
  • 6.3K

    Miles
  • Petrol
  • Semi Auto
  • Hatchback

Marshall BMW Hampshire

01256268420 *

BMW 1 Series2024 - 1.5 118I M Sport Auto 5dr

2024 - 1.5 118I M Sport Auto 5dr64

Reduced

£25,300

  • 1.5L
  • 5.8K

    Miles
  • Petrol
  • Automatic
  • Hatchback

Why buy a used BMW 1 Series?

If you're in the market for a car that's practical, fun to drive and stylish, then a used BMW 1 Series is a fantastic choice. With BMW build quality, a used 1 Series provides luxury motoring at an affordable price. The interior offers supportive seating, high-tech features and upscale materials that provide a refined driving experience.

Used BMW 1 Series snapshot review

Pros

  • Economical diesels
  • Fun to drive
  • Excellent build quality

Cons

  • Lack of hybrid/electric model
  • Limited cabin and boot space
  • Firm ride

BMW 1 Series video review

Buying a used car checklist: what to look for

Buying a used car checklist: what to look for

Buying a used car can be a daunting task, but with our checklist, you can make sure you’re getting the best deal possible.

View guides

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.